Chambliss Welcomes 2 New Hires, Announces 1 Promotion

  • Saturday, January 27, 2024

Chambliss, Bahner & Stophel, P.C. welcomes two new hires, Erin Donahue and Susan Jones, and announces the promotion of Jennifer Ball. Ms. Donahue will serve as the talent development coordinator, and Ms. Jones will support the labor and employment section as a paralegal. In addition, Ms. Ball was promoted to a paralegal in the litigation section.

With over five years of agency, executive, and corporate recruitment experience, Ms. Donahue will work closely with the director of talent and employee engagement to enhance and develop recruitment, talent retention, and employee engagement initiatives. She is dedicated to program management, process improvement, and fostering lasting, meaningful, and strategic partnerships with applicants, hiring managers and business leaders, said officials.

Ms. Donahue’s goal is to find top-quality talent that aligns with the goals and values of the firm. With a successful track record of recruiting and placing candidates in various roles in the U.S. and Canada, Ms. Donahue is adept at strategic and tactical sourcing and is committed to staying on top of industry and hiring trends, market data insight, and emerging technologies to enforce best practices. She graduated with a bachelor's degree from the University of Florida.

Ms. Jones has over 30 years of paralegal experience and knowledge to support Chambliss' labor and employment section. From assisting clients with litigation matters in state and federal courts to administrative proceedings before agencies such as the U.S. Equal Employment Opportunity Commission and the U.S. Department of Labor, she is well-versed in the intricacies of employment law.

Known for her meticulous attention to detail, Ms. Jones ensures attorneys are well-prepared for any challenge that may arise. She is committed to upholding the highest standards and brings a passion for the law and an unwavering dedication to excellence, while consistently demonstrating proficiency and reliability in client assistance, said officials. Ms. Jones has a bachelor's degree from the University of Alabama at Birmingham and an associate degree from Samford University.

As a previous legal assistant with 15 years of experience in the industry, Ms. Ball will assist Chambliss' litigation section by drafting pleadings, handling correspondence, conducting document reviews and production, maintaining effective communication with clients, and assisting the group's attorneys.

Prior to working at Chambliss, Ms. Ball served the Tennessee Department of Human Services in the child support division, where she managed administrative child support modifications, aided the juvenile court, participated in alternative dispute resolutions, and supported attorneys. This experience equipped her with a comprehensive understanding of the court system and the ability to navigate challenging situations with empathy for her clients. Ms. Ball received a bachelor's degree from UTC and is a member of the Tennessee Paralegal Association.
